Interlinings - Nonwoven sew-in interliningsWhat is BS 4973 1 Nonwoven sew in interlinings about? BS 4973 1 is an International Standard that focuses on specifications for interlinings and nonwoven sew in interlinings. BS 4973 1 specifies requirements for nonwoven sew in interlinings for uniform clothing, for large users such as Government departments, fire services, hospitals, and local authorities.
